(1) After doing ablution (wudhu), most of the time I have doubt that whether I have done masah of head or not. What should I do in this situation?

بسم الله الرحمن الرحيم

(Fatwa: 1167/1178/SN=11/1438)

Your doubts are mere suppositions. However, perform wudhu attentively. Yet if you have doubts then pay no attention towards it and offer salah with this wudhu.

Allah knows Best!
